Sandra Gidley MP Joins Fight to Double Lung Cancer Survival2.14.53pm GMT Wed 8th Nov 2006
MP Joins Fight to Double Lung Cancer Survival in Lung Cancer Awareness Month , November. Sandra Gidley, MP for Romsey, has joined forces with UK lung cancer experts to double lung cancer survival. She is working with the United Kingdom Lung Cancer Coalition (UKLCC) and other politicians to urge Government to improve the lives of people with lung cancer. International statistics show (International Association of Cancer Research 2003) that the UK has one of the worst lung cancer survival rates in Europe. A report just out from the National Cancer Research Institute (16 October 2006) revealed only four percent of the current NHS cancer research budget is dedicated to lung cancer, despite being the UK's biggest cancer killer. "Not many people know that more women die from lung cancer than breast cancer and that one in eight cases of lung cancer are among people who have never smoked. My father was one of those people." says Sandra Gidley MP. "This Lung Cancer Awareness Month we want to help put the disease in the political spotlight." "The Government's own figures show people are four times more likely to survive lung cancer in some parts of the country than others - inequalities which are unacceptable given the severity of the disease", adds the MP. National statistics show that a quarter of people with lung cancer in England (25%) will live for a year and less than one in ten (7% in England) will still be alive five years after diagnosis. However, according to the UKLCC, such low survival rates could improve to doubling current rates. "We know if we apply the best standards of care already being demonstrated in some parts of the country, and if we diagnose people early, we can double one year and five year lung cancer survival rates by 2016," says Dr Mick Peake, chair of the UKLCC and national clinical lead for lung cancer. "Thousands of lives could be saved as a result." The UK Lung Cancer Coalition (UKLCC) is a powerful new coalition of the UK's leading lung cancer experts, senior NHS and Department of Health professionals, charities and healthcare companies. It is the UK's largest multi-interest group in lung cancer. This is the first time that all the major charities with an interest in lung cancer have come together. www.uklcc.org.uk
